The hacker claimed to have captured 31 million account details from the Internet Archive, with evidence shared on Have I Been Pwned documenting the breach.
Brewster Kahle, the founder of Archive.org, disclosed a DDoS attack coinciding with the security breach, indicating a coordinated effort against the site.
The recently confirmed breach revealed a 6.4 GB SQL file containing sensitive authentication data such as email addresses, hashed passwords, and timestamps alongside the actual event date.
The data leak will soon be uploaded to Have I Been Pwned's database, allowing users to verify if their emails were compromised in the security incident.
